Executive Protection Detail Leader
Malvern, PA, USA
The Executive Protection Chief will be responsible for leading protective operations with professionalism, discretion, and sound judgment while building trusted relationships with senior leaders, executive offices, and support staff. The successful candidate must be able to operate in a high-trust environment, communicate effectively, and ensure protection services are delivered in a manner that enables leadership to conduct business safely, efficiently, and with confidence.
Core Responsibilities
- Lead and manage a team of executive protection professionals supporting the CEO, President, and Managing Directors.
- Oversee daily protective operations, advance planning, secure movements, travel security, event support, and incident response activities.
- Build, maintain, and strengthen trusted relationships with senior executives, executive assistants, support staff, internal partners, and external security stakeholders.
- Ensure protection services are delivered with discretion, professionalism, confidentiality, and minimal disruption to business activities.
- Develop clear operating expectations, communication protocols, staffing plans, and accountability standards for the Executive Protection team.
- Coordinate with internal partners, including Global Security, Legal, Human Resources, Facilities, Communications, and business continuity teams, as needed.
- Assess risk, threat, vulnerability, travel, and event conditions to determine appropriate protective posture and resource requirements.
- Provide leadership during elevated-risk situations, security incidents, emergencies, and rapidly changing operational conditions.
- Review operational performance, after-action reports, and lessons learned to strengthen team readiness and continuous improvement.
Qualifications
- Minimum of 10 years experience in executive protection, corporate security, law enforcement, military protective operations, or a closely related security leadership role.
- Demonstrated experience leading protective teams, managing operational planning, and supporting senior executives in complex environments.
- Strong understanding of executive protection principles, advance work, threat assessment, secure transportation, travel security, event security, and emergency response.
- Proven ability to build trust, maintain confidentiality, and develop strong working relationships with senior leaders and their support staff.
- Excellent communication, judgment, discretion, and decision-making skills.
- Ability to remain flexible and composed while adapting to changing schedules, environments, priorities, and threat conditions.
- Experience coordinating with internal business partners, law enforcement, vendors, and external security providers.
- Relevant executive protection, protective driving, medical, incident command, or security certifications are preferred.
